Register as Self-Employed in Brighton, England (UK) (2026)
Cost
Free
The registration is free, but you may need to pay taxes and National Insurance contributions.

Step by step
- 1
Online Registration with HMRC
Go to official siteRegister as self-employed through the official HMRC website. This is the fastest and most convenient method.
!Expert tip
"Make sure to have your NINO and business details ready before starting."
- 2
Payment of Taxes and Contributions
Once registered, you will need to declare your income annually and pay the corresponding taxes.
!Expert tip
"You can use the Self-Assessment service to manage your taxes."
